A Walk Through Vintage Park



The 19th century was a romantic time of horse-drawn carriages, high button shoes and gardens glimpsed beyond wrought iron gates. This era saw the birth of modern lighting – the gas light. With it’s globes of light, Vintage park focuses its attention on this era, but with decidedly modern materials.

The low voltage path, deck and garden lighting collection features extensive use of die cast aluminum in textured Tannery Bronze finish, which provides a striking contrast to the warm soft glow emitted from the gazing ball. Vintage Park includes a variety of coordinating products – from path and deck lighting to a variety of post lights.
